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Big Bonneted Bat | Dallisgrass |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Animalia (Animals) | Plantae (Plants)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Liliopsida (Monocots) |
| Order | Chiroptera (Bats) | Poales (Grasses) |
| Family | Molossidae | Poaceae (Grass Family) |
| Genus | Eumops | Paspalum |
| Species | Eumops dabbenei | Paspalum dilatatum |
